主页 > 前端 > javascript >
来源:自学PHP网 时间:2017-04-17 16:15 作者: 阅读:次
[导读] 这篇文章主要介绍了JavaScript简单计算人的年龄,涉及简单的javascript字符串转换及日期运算相关操作技巧,需要的朋友可以参考下...
|
本文实例讲述了JavaScript简单计算人的年龄的方法。分享给大家供大家参考,具体如下: 注意Date()类型转换,否则会出现NaN的错误 birth为yyyy-mm-dd的日期格式 完整示例代码如下:
<!DOCTYPE html>
<html>
<head>
<meta charset="utf-8">
<title>JavaScript计算年龄</title>
</head>
<body>
<script type="text/javascript">
var birth='1987-09-30';
birth = Date.parse(birth.replace('/-/g', "/"));
if (birth) {
var year = 1000 * 60 * 60 * 24 * 365;
var now = new Date();
var birthday = new Date(birth);
var age = parseInt((now - birthday) / year);
}
document.write(age);
</script>
</body>
</html>
运行结果为:29 PS:这里再为大家推荐几款时间及日期相关工具供大家参考使用: 在线日期/天数计算器: 在线日期计算器/相差天数计算器: 在线日期天数差计算器: Unix时间戳(timestamp)转换工具: 更多关于JavaScript相关内容感兴趣的读者可查看本站专题:《》、《》、《》、《》、《》及《》 希望本文所述对大家JavaScript程序设计有所帮助。 |
自学PHP网专注网站建设学习,PHP程序学习,平面设计学习,以及操作系统学习
京ICP备14009008号-1@版权所有www.zixuephp.com
网站声明:本站所有视频,教程都由网友上传,站长收集和分享给大家学习使用,如由牵扯版权问题请联系站长邮箱904561283@qq.com